Bought for some slower, muddier fun and to keep us moving over winter!

Standard ish - LWB front springs, torsion bar tweaked, 16" steels and some proper tyres.





Just need to sort a cold start problem - think it is one of these relays playing up...

Would rather not do the manual glow plug route - but I have tried bypassing the glow plug relay but it didnt help much, thinking it might be the busbar or bad earth somewhere, time to go hunting with the multimeter frown

It is being regulaly used off road - fields and green lanes and is so far proving very competant.

It currently stands me at about £1500 - I have sold the original wheels/tyres it came with for good money (very suprised at this!) and sold some other 'accesories' it had to leave it how its stands.
